Just days before it presents next season's programming to marketers, the CW revealed it was turning Sunday nights over to an independent production company that will attempt to broaden the network's reach.

The CW, which launched last year off a platform that promised to deliver teens and young adults in droves, is forming a strategic alliance with Media Rights Capital to program the network's Sunday night prime-time block for the 2008-2009 broadcast season. The agreement takes effect in the fall and will result in four new programs-two comedies and two dramas. The network is prepared to unveil the new shows at its upfront presentation on May 13, said Keith Samples, president-television, Media Rights Capital.
